Skip to content

Personal Finance Manager: A full-stack application to manage and track personal income, expenses, and budgets, featuring React, Node.js, MongoDB, and JWT-based authentication. Includes optional Docker support for easy deployment.

Notifications You must be signed in to change notification settings

hiroyung/Personal-Finance-Manager

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

3 Commits
Β 
Β 

Repository files navigation

🌟 Welcome to Personal Finance Manager 🌟

Personal Finance Manager

Overview

Welcome to the Personal Finance Manager repository! This full-stack application is designed to help you manage and track your personal income, expenses, and budgets with ease. Whether you are a financial guru or just starting to take control of your finances, this application has got you covered. It features a combination of React for the frontend, https://github.com/hiroyung/Personal-Finance-Manager/releases/download/v1.0/Program.zip for the backend, MongoDB for the database, and JWT-based authentication for security. Additionally, we provide optional Docker support for seamless deployment.

Features

πŸ“Š Track Income and Expenses: Easily record and categorize your income and expenses to get a clear picture of your financial health.

πŸ“… Budget Planning: Set up budgets for different categories and track your progress to stay on top of your spending.

πŸ”’ Secure Authentication: Utilize JWT-based authentication to ensure your data remains safe and secure.

πŸš€ Docker Support: Deploy the application effortlessly with our optional Docker support.

Installation

To get started with Personal Finance Manager, follow these simple steps:

  1. Clone the repository to your local machine.
  2. Install the necessary dependencies by running npm install in both the client and server directories.
  3. Set up your MongoDB database and update the connection details in the server configuration.
  4. Start the server by running npm start in the server directory.
  5. Start the client by running npm start in the client directory.

That's it! You're all set to start managing your personal finances effectively.

Repository Topics

πŸ” Authentication 🐳 Docker πŸš€ Express πŸ’° Finance 🌐 Full-Stack πŸ’Ό Manager πŸ“Š MongoDB 🟒 https://github.com/hiroyung/Personal-Finance-Manager/releases/download/v1.0/Program.zip πŸ’΅ Personal-Finance βš›οΈ React

Release

If you'd like to download the latest release of Personal Finance Manager, click the button below:

Download Latest Release

This software package needs to be launched to start using the application.

Support

If you encounter any issues or have any questions about Personal Finance Manager, feel free to open an issue. We're here to help you make the most out of your financial management journey.

Thank you for choosing Personal Finance Manager to take control of your finances and reach your financial goals! πŸš€


Β© 2023 Personal Finance Manager. Developed by Team FinTech.

About

Personal Finance Manager: A full-stack application to manage and track personal income, expenses, and budgets, featuring React, Node.js, MongoDB, and JWT-based authentication. Includes optional Docker support for easy deployment.

Topics

Resources

Stars

Watchers

Forks

Packages

No packages published